Why do most people in Korea live along the western coastal plains?

Mountains make up about 70% of the landscape, which makes life a lot harder for those living there. This is why most people in Korea live along the Western Coastal Plains.

Why was Bacon's Rebellion a turning point for the status and rights of people of African descent in Virginia?

Bacon's Rebellion was a turning point for the status and rights of people of African descent in Virginia in that the result of Bacon’s Rebellion was that indentured servitude ended and slavery develop.

Nathaniel Bacon was the leader of Bacon’s rebellion of 1676. The Virginia settlers rebelled against the governor William Berkeley. Historians consider that among the reasons that provoked the rebellion were the economic problems of the time, the increase in tobacco prices, trade competition with the Carolinas, and English restrictions.

However, one important point was that the rebellion united people, no matter their race or condition,  and it sent a clear message to the counsel in charge
